Output 73b6eb1322a7dfa42236a9786ec5d41669b42c9297566a9be26c781fc5c36dbc:2

value
19773348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ce4fc667e60427fd9aee3dce47ef80ed6dd3481 OP_EQUAL
address
MEujuENDaMKEKqQff1Sq5dVJDx6zohABCw
transaction
73b6eb1322a7dfa42236a9786ec5d41669b42c9297566a9be26c781fc5c36dbc
spent
true